Choosing between a tankless water heater and a standard water tank can feel confusing , but understanding the primary differences is crucial . Traditional systems contain a limited amount of hot fluid, while tankless models warm water only when the user asks for it. This leads in likely energy decreases with the instantaneous option, but also necessitates a greater beginning investment . Consider your household's hot water consumption and budget to arrive at the preferred choice for your property.

The the On-Demand Hot System Setup
Switching to a tankless water system offers several benefits for your property. Beyond immediate hot water supply, you can expect substantial power savings as a result of their efficiency. These contemporary units only heat water when you need it, preventing the perpetual standby heat loss associated with older tank systems. Furthermore, on-demand systems get more info usually last more years than their traditional alternatives, lowering the frequency for maintenance and future replacement.
Selecting the Best Water Unit for Your Dwelling
Determining the perfect water heater for your property can feel complicated, but understanding your preferences is crucial . Evaluate the volume of your household ; a modest family might do well with a smaller reservoir heater, while a larger household probably require a more substantial model or even a tankless option . Furthermore , factor in your price range and energy effectiveness to lower your ongoing costs .
